
The apparent over ambitious character of Adams Oshiomhole, national chairman of the All Progressives Congress (APC), played up at the inauguration of President Muhammadu Buhari on Wednesday at Eagles Square, Abuja as he glaringly breached protocols.
He stood in between Ibrahim Muhammad, acting chief justice of Nigeria, and service chiefs while waiting for arrival of President Muhammadu Buhari for handshake at the inauguration venue. The attached video clip explains the details.
By this, Oshiomhole cut more than he could chew as he was quickly called to order by one of the security officers to leave the position and go to where he ought to be as protocol demanded.

Even as the security officer conversed with him, Oshiomhole hesitated to comply before complying to vacate the place to go to where he deserved to line up.
The APC national chairman had joined Senate President Bukola Saraki; Yakubu Dogara, speaker of the house of representatives, and the service chiefs were standing, waiting for the arrival of President Buhari.
